About the Sailing
Newly Amplified and rated 4.6 by more than 138,000 guests, Liberty of the Seas is built for exactly this kind of trip. Fifteen craveworthy restaurants — Izumi Hibachi & Sushi, Chops Grille, Giovanni's Table, Sabor and the new El Loco Fresh. A totally revamped pool deck with private casitas and frozen cocktails from The Lime and Coconut. The Perfect Storm waterslides, including the first boomerang slide at sea, for the kids and the cousins who still act like them.
Add the Royal Escape Room, an ice-skating rink, Broadway-caliber theater, the FlowRider surf simulator, an expanded casino and the Vitality Spa — and everyone from the toddlers to the grandparents has their own version of a perfect day, ending at the same dinner table.



Day 1 — May 20, 2027
Board mid-afternoon, find your cabin, and meet the cousins on deck for the sailaway toast.
Day 2 — At Sea
Pool deck mornings, spa afternoons, group dinner at our reserved tables, and a show after.
Day 3 — Cozumel, Mexico
Snorkel the Palancar reef, ride the coastal road to Playa Palancar, or wander San Miguel for tacos, mezcal and silver. Beach clubs and Mayan ruin excursions can be booked as a group.
Day 4 — At Sea
Family photos at golden hour, the farewell dinner, and one last night on the promenade.
Day 5 — Return
Morning arrival, breakfast together, and hugs on the pier.
